当我们提到计算机系统时,我们通常指的是由硬件和软件组成的系统。硬件包括计算机的物理部分,如处理器、内存、输入输出设备和存储设备等。软件则是计算机系统中运行的程序、操作系统和应用程序等。下面我会详细介绍一下计算机系统的各个部分:
-
中央处理器(CPU):CPU是计算机的核心部件,它执行计算和控制指令。它包括控制器、算术逻辑单元(ALU)、寄存器等部分。控制器从内存中读取指令并将其传递给ALU执行计算。寄存器是一种非常快速的内存,用于暂时存储数据。
-
内存(RAM):内存是计算机的主要存储区域。它用于存储正在运行的程序和数据,以及操作系统和其他系统软件。内存是一种易失性存储器,它只能在计算机开机时存储数据,关闭时数据就会被删除。
-
输入设备:输入设备允许用户将数据输入到计算机系统中。常见的输入设备包括键盘、鼠标、摄像头、扫描仪和触摸屏等。
-
输出设备:输出设备允许计算机将数据输出到用户。常见的输出设备包括显示器、打印机、喇叭和投影仪等。
-
存储设备:存储设备用于长期存储数据和程序。常见的存储设备包括硬盘驱动器、固态硬盘、USB驱动器和光盘等。
-
总线和接口:总线是计算机内部不同组件之间传递数据和指令的电路。接口是将计算机系统与外部设备连接起来的物理接口,如USB接口、HDMI接口、以太网接口等。
-
操作系统:操作系统是计算机系统的核心软件。它负责管理计算机的资源,如处理器、内存、输入输出设备和存储设备等。操作系统也提供了各种服务和工具,使得应用程序能够更加方便地运行。
-
应用程序:应用程序是用户使用计算机系统的主要方式。它们提供各种功能,如文本编辑、图形设计、游戏和数据处理等。
以上这些部分协同工作,才能使计算机系统正常工作,并完成各种计算任务。
计算机的存储技术是现代计算机技术中的重要组成部分。它允许计算机存储大量数据和程序,并能够在需要时随时访问。计算机存储的基本单位是二进制位,也称为比特(bit)。一个比特只能存储0或1,因此要存储更多的数据,需要组合多个比特。
计算机存储可以分为两种类型:主存储器和辅助存储器。主存储器是计算机中的主要存储设备,用于暂时存储正在运行的程序和数据。辅助存储器则用于长期存储数据和程序,如硬盘驱动器、固态硬盘、USB驱动器和光盘等。
主存储器是计算机的内存,它通常是随机存储器(RAM)。RAM允许计算机随时读取和写入数据,但它是一种易失性存储器,关闭电源时数据将被删除。因此,RAM只适合存储需要快速读取和写入的数据,如正在运行的程序和临时数据。
辅助存储器则用于长期存储数据和程序。它通常是一种非易失性存储器,数据不会因为断电而丢失。硬盘驱动器是最常见的辅助存储设备,它使用磁盘来存储数据。硬盘驱动器由一个或多个磁盘组成,磁盘上有许多磁道和扇区。当计算机需要读取数据时,读写头会读取磁盘上的数据并传输到主存储器中。
固态硬盘是一种较新的存储技术,它使用闪存存储数据。固态硬盘比传统硬盘驱动器更快,更可靠,更耐用。它们也更昂贵,通常比传统硬盘驱动器贵两到三倍。
除了主存储器和辅助存储器外,计算机还使用缓存存储器来提高读取和写入数据的速度。缓存存储器是一种快速存储器,它用于存储最近访问的数据和指令。缓存存储器通常分为一级缓存和二级缓存。一级缓存位于处理器内部,二级缓存位于处理器外部但仍在处理器芯片上。